I came across an interesting article today from our friends at RVTravel.com: “RV History: Slide outs celebrate 100 years.” The slide out wall section was introduced in 1915 when San Francisco camper builder Gustav Bretteville presented what he advertised as an “Automobile Telescoping Apartment.” The “apartment” sold for $100 and was a box designed to […]
